Transaction 3141756b4215c50e55ee6564c69e49b6aa6d01b16d2ebb9f0c41050863203880
1 Input
1 Output
-
3141756b4215c50e55ee6564c69e49b6aa6d01b16d2ebb9f0c41050863203880:0
- value
- 4315797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aad73092ccae282ea87d1d5f2faf78d34dd3b73 OP_EQUAL
- address
- 38VsiDFBCx2aAv1soibn9KWT6nDon8PHjX